The 1984 Davis Cup was the 73rd edition of the most important tournament between national teams in men's tennis. 62 teams would enter the competition, 16 in the World Group, 25 in the Europe Zone, 12 in the Eastern Zone, and 9 in the Americas Zone. Sweden defeated the United States in the final, which was held at the Scandinavium in Gothenburg, Sweden, on 16–18 December.
